Transaction 829ee56754e3935ce27a85f51195939703fa74ecc85ec72d32d8a0691afc777f

4 Input
2 Outputs
  • 829ee56754e3935ce27a85f51195939703fa74ecc85ec72d32d8a0691afc777f:0
  • value  660178
    address  188VmJsq9uarP5GQrMesHjSd1WYRrrXG9n
  • 829ee56754e3935ce27a85f51195939703fa74ecc85ec72d32d8a0691afc777f:1
  • value  11240538
    address  3C6vpDBBRbZ1fZ8Wq1oLYkzq6Aa84SVWbY